BAZAAR AT GREEN ISLAND.
The Abbotsford Methodist Bazaar in aid of the church funds which was held in the Forrester’s Hall, Green Island, was well ateuded on the second night (Friday) and good business was done, resulting in a satisfactory addition to the financial position. 'Mrs Bennett and Sirs T. Hill, in charge of the tearoom each night did satisfactory business in that department.
